I tried to explain what Avid's exit strategy is.

It workls like this:

1) you (the agent) go out and find a FSBO who has a pretty house (house in good, move-in condition) in a desireable location, selling below market value.

2) you (he agent)get the house under contract, tying up the house, until you (the agent) market the house and find a buyer for it.

3) You (the agent) assign the contract to the investor. You (the agent) set-up closing/escrow at title co.

4) The deal closes, and Avid splits the profit 50/50 with the agent.

The contract is Avid's own contract.

I don't know about you, but my questions are-

1) what is Avid doing in this transaction to warrant 50%?

2) why would I need Avid's contract, when I have my own?

3) Isn't there enough of these properties in Avid's area, where he can do his own 'leg work?'
